Latest Patents
One of Hae Gwon Lee's latest patents is a short-wavelength optoelectronic device that includes a field emission device. This invention provides a method for fabricating a 200-250 nm short-wavelength optoelectronic device. It combines an optical device with multiple acceleration electrodes and a field emission device, utilizing a semiconductor with a 5-6 eV energy band gap. The principle behind this device is that a highly energetic electron injected from the field emission device produces an electron-hole pair. When the electron recombines with the hole, short-wavelength photons are emitted, which correspond to the energy level of the quantum well. This innovation eliminates the need for dopants in forming n-p junctions in the semiconductor, achieving high energy efficiency due to the generation of one or more electron-hole pairs from highly energetic electrons.
Another notable patent is the effusion cell assembly for epitaxial apparatus. This assembly includes an effusion cell containing a growing material and a heater that supplies heat to the effusion cell to facilitate the effusion of the growing material. The design features a supporting plate, a bolt, a cell flange, and bellows that allow for the separation of the cell assembly from a vacuum chamber while maintaining the vacuum in the chamber. This invention enhances the functionality of epitaxial apparatus by ensuring efficient vacuum management.
